Transaction 589d632487a53603c00ed9b23ce2bb6569d46f33b7aeec7c836d0cdb326e65fb
1 Input
1 Output
-
589d632487a53603c00ed9b23ce2bb6569d46f33b7aeec7c836d0cdb326e65fb:0
- value
- 11919137
- script pubkey
- OP_0 OP_PUSHBYTES_20 152bbefe661da756e3083f8fcc69e24179dda629
- address
- bc1qz54malnxrkn4dccg878uc60zg9uamf3fmj4akh